2009-08-23 63 views
5

時にはタトゥーではいい理由がないのにクリーンアップをする必要があります。つまり、私は虐待/殺していない/途中で止めることを意味します... IMOこれは「正常なオペレーション」です。手動クリーンアップが必要です。TortoiseSVNの自動クリーンアップ

には、これらのクリーンアップ要求がユーザに表示されないのですが、それらはサイレントモードで自動的に実行され、ユーザに一貫した体験を提供しますか?

+0

私はTortoiseを数年間使用しており、これを見たことはありません。あなたはメッセージを受け取るために何をしなければならないのですか? –

+0

こちらも同じです。通常の操作フローでは、決してクリーンアップを行う必要はありません。 IIRCクリーンアップは、WCを介してのみ検索し、残っているロックを削除します。 – gbjbaanb

+0

更新/コミット中に時々発生します。私は本当に基本的なものをやっています... 私はIntelliJとAnkh経由でコミットすることもあります - それはクリーンアップを保証しますか? – ripper234

答えて

1

実際にはTortoiseSVNではなく、これを必要とするsvn自体です。それは何かが台無しになったことを意味します。あなたが与えた事実には、何がどのように答えるのが難しいですか。

意識的に作業して、直前に行ったことを覚えて、パターンがないかどうかを確認してください。あなたが1つを見つけたら、誰かがあなたの質問に答えるかもしれません。

1

私は以前これを見ました。 SVNを本当に混乱させるディレクトリ全体の名前を変更して移動するユースケースがあると私は信じています。私が移動したディレクトリのsvnの状態が "入れ子になっている"と表示され始め、SVNがコミットを実行したときに私のWCがロックされ、クリーンアップ操作を使用して提案されました。もちろん、それはうまくいかなかったし、問題を解決するために何をする必要があるかを正確に把握しようとするのはかなりの試練だった。

これは、2つの異なるSVNクライアントを使用していて、どちらか一方をコミットして操作を完了する前にクリーンアップが必要な場合にも表示されます。これは私がTortoiseSVNを使ってコミットするときに時々起こります。同時にVisual Studioを開いています。いくつかのケースでは、AnkhSVNは次回に更新またはコミットしようとするとクリーンアップが必要なようです。しかし、頻繁に起こることはありません。

関連する問題